750ml. bottle shared with Quevillon.The color is a hazy honey with a thick beige head. The aroma is of hops and candy and fruits.The taste also of hops plus summer fruits like pears,herbs and yeast.Very pleasant in the mouth also very refreshing.Great saison.Thank you again Charlevoix.

Fresh fruit aroma with vinous white grape and some citrus in front of faint spicy noble hops. Almost clear gold under a lacy, lasting, white cover. Peppery phenolic up front in the flavor in front of pleasant fresh grapes and spicy, herbal hops. Woody bitterness is subtle. Effervescent high carbonation, light body, faintly sour finish.

750ml bottle. Clear straw body with a huge white head, excellent retention. Aroma of yeast, mango, peach, cereals, peppercorn and a touch of sourness. Taste is a nice mix of yeast and herbal hops bitterness, peppercorn and fruits, sweet malt and biscuit. Refreshing.

750ml bottle – decants a straw-gold hazed ale in the glass with a frothy white 2 finger cap. Heavy effervescence – be careful how you pour this or you’ll put half of it on the floor in foam. Aroma is both floral and fruity with a touch of earthiness. Spritzy fruity character with a decent pale malt spine and sharp hopping. Flavour is pale malt core with a very hoppy and lightly bitter override – clean, sharp on the palate, short lean finish. Very refreshing and satisfying at the same time.
